2022 Subaru Outback MAP sensor: what it does, how it fails, and when to service it
The 2022 Subaru Outback is fitted with a MAP (manifold absolute pressure) sensor. This is confirmed in Subaru’s factory service information for the BT-series Outback/Legacy (Engine Control System diagnostics list the “Manifold Absolute Pressure Sensor” and related DTCs P0106, P0107, P0108), and the Subaru Electronic Parts Catalogue, which lists a MAP sensor for both the 2.5‑litre FB25 and the 2.4‑litre FA24 turbo where fitted. On turbo variants, a separate boost/charge‑pressure sensor is also used alongside the MAP sensor.
In simple terms, the MAP sensor tells the engine computer how much air pressure is in the intake manifold. Along with the MAF and throttle position, it helps the ECU figure out engine load so it can trim fuel, ignition timing, and (on turbo models) manage boost targets. It’s also used for diagnostics like EGR and evap checks. When the MAP reading goes off, the car can feel flat, use more petrol, or throw a check engine light.
Typical symptoms of a crook or contaminated MAP sensor in a 2022 Outback include rough idle, sluggish take‑off, black smoke on cold start, higher fuel use, and codes such as P0106–P0108. On FA24 turbo cars, boost irregularities may also show up. Location‑wise, the MAP sensor sits on the intake manifold near the throttle body, it reads manifold pressure directly through a small port and O‑ring seal.
There’s no scheduled replacement in the Subaru service schedule, it’s an inspect‑and‑as‑needed item. During regular servicing, it’s smart to:
- Check for stored DTCs and fuel trims if drivability isn’t spot‑on.
- Inspect the MAP connector and loom for corrosion, oil wicking, or broken tabs.
- Ensure the sensor port and manifold passage aren’t coked up with oil mist.
- On turbo models, verify any vacuum/boost reference hoses and clamps nearby are sound.
If cleaning is warranted, use an electronics‑safe sensor cleaner only—no harsh carby/brake sprays—and avoid poking the sensing element. Replace the O‑ring if it’s flattened or nicked. If the sensor is out of range, intermittently drops out, or fails plausibility tests against barometric/MAF readings, replacement is the go. Fitment is straightforward for a competent tech: disconnect battery if required by workshop procedure, unplug, remove fasteners, swap the sensor with a fresh seal, and verify readings with a scan tool at key‑on and idle. Always follow Subaru workshop specs for torque and test steps.
The upshot for owners is simple: the MAP sensor is small, but it’s vital for smooth running and decent economy. Keeping its port clean, its plug tight, and its readings verified during routine services helps the 2022 Outback stay perky and efficient across Aussie and Kiwi roads.
Where is the MAP sensor on a 2022 Subaru Outback?
It’s mounted on the intake manifold near the throttle body. On FA24 turbo models there’s also a separate charge‑pressure sensor upstream in the intercooler plumbing, but the MAP sensor still lives on the manifold itself for accurate load measurement.
What are common signs the MAP sensor needs attention?
Look for a rough or hunting idle, sluggish response, increased fuel use, and a check engine light with codes like P0106, P0107, or P0108. A quick scan of live data showing implausible manifold pressure at key‑on (should be near local barometric pressure) is another clue.
Should the MAP sensor be cleaned during servicing?
It isn’t a scheduled item, but many workshops include a visual check. If oil mist has built up, a cautious clean with electronics‑safe sensor cleaner can help. If readings remain unstable or out of spec after cleaning, replacement is recommended along with a new O‑ring.
